The MLB offseason is heating up, and with the recent buzz surrounding Alex Bregman and Corbin Burnes, it's the perfect time to dive into some intriguing discussions. Both players are still on the market, and their potential signings could dramatically shift the landscape of the league.

Let's start with Corbin Burnes. After an impressive season with the Orioles, where he posted a 2.92 ERA and racked up 181 strikeouts, he’s undoubtedly one of the most sought-after pitchers. The Giants and Blue Jays are reportedly interested, but what do you think his ideal landing spot would be? Could he be the missing piece for a team looking to make a deep playoff run?

On the other hand, we have Alex Bregman, who had a solid year with the Astros, hitting 26 home runs and driving in 75 RBIs. The Blue Jays and Red Sox are in the mix for him as well. If he signs with either team, how do you see that impacting their chances in the AL East?

Moreover, with both players likely to wait until after Christmas to sign, what does this mean for the teams still in the hunt for their services? Are we in for a flurry of activity post-holidays, or will teams play it safe and wait until spring training to make their moves?
